A Sommelier's Guide to Recommendation Algorithms: Classical and Graph-Based Recommender Systems

by Moritz Wegener
Recommendation engines are all around us – on Netflix, Spotify, Amazon and many other platforms, they subtly shape what we watch, listen to, or buy. In fact, around 80% of what users watch on Netflix comes from recommendations, making these systems critical for user satisfaction and engagement. But building effective recommendation systems comes with challenges: massive datasets, complex user preferences, and the need for fast, accurate predictions.
